小红书测开暑期实习一面

部门:质量效能    base:上海    时间:6.24
第一次面试,太紧张了,简单的回忆一下被提问到的问题,如下所示:
1、自我介绍。
2、让我自己谈谈我做过的两个项目,一个一个聊(我从项目内容,项目中做的点,所能想到存在的问题,如何测试项目,对项目存在的问题如何进行优化等,这几个方面做的回答)。
3、根据项目中所做的内容提问八股。
4、项目中用到了锁解决了超卖问题,那么悲观锁和乐观锁有什么区别?悲观锁和乐观锁的优缺点是什么?它们都在什么场景中进行使用?
5、悲观锁的锁的粒度设置应该怎么考虑?
6、在高并发的场景下,你使用悲观锁来解决多线程安全问题,那线程就是以单线程运行的,那么与高并发场景不就矛盾了吗?你是怎么理解的?Redission底层的实现原理是什么?
7、第二个项目中,你用到了RabbitMQ消息队列,消息队列的任务堆积问题是怎么解决的?
8、消息队列中任务被重复消费的出现的场景有哪些?
9、Java的相关知识,ThreadLocal你有了解过吗?讲一讲他的实现原理,以及他的用法,注意事项?
10、Java的ClassLoader的类加载机制,介绍双亲委派机制。
11、Spring中的常用注解有那些。
12、使用@Autowired注解,注入Bean的流程。
13、说一说Bean的生命周期。
14、说一说MySQL的索引。
手撕:判断一个字符串是不是一个合法的IP地址。
总结:反问和面试官聊天,想进互联网,就猛猛的学基础知识和多刷刷算法题吧
全部评论
测开还问这么难哇 不愧是小红书
1 回复 分享
发布于 07-04 15:31 广东
大佬 请问在哪里投的
点赞 回复 分享
发布于 06-27 11:04 上海
有后续进展吗
点赞 回复 分享
发布于 06-30 17:08 上海
小红书不值得去
点赞 回复 分享
发布于 07-21 16:52 上海

相关推荐

09-25 19:00
门头沟学院 C++
最近沉迷扮演艾尔登之王。。。boss上也是佛系投递。好长一段时间没看项目算法&八股了,突然来了一个面试,比较仓促准备的也一般般,答的不是很好,但是面我的面试官人很好,会主动引导你解决问题。————————————————————————————————————————一面1.经典到不能再经典的个人介绍2.看我写的烂大街项目,问我平时针对这样的项目是怎样的一个学习路线3.你的项目相比较学习视频里讲解的有什么创新点(我不着啊我全抄的(bushi),别骂了别骂了孩子真的是fw)4.进程线程区别5.如果让你开发一个大项目,你会采取多进程还是多线程,why6.进程间通信方式7.信号量和锁有什么区别,使用信号量的作用8.锁有哪几种?自旋锁和互斥锁的区别?能介绍一下互斥锁为什么没有自旋锁占用的资源多吗?9.项目里用到了异步日志,为什么不用同步?10.一个进程突然down掉会是什么原因?11.vector,假如我有很多数据要push_back,怎么优化?(这个我从capacity和emplace_back的方面说了)12.很多实际场景的一些模拟,感觉更看重你的思维广度,和解决问题的想法中间有很多忘了。。。13.反问,为啥不让我手撕?大概回答就是这个岗位更看重定位和解决问题的能力。面试官还问我不应该先问问部门是做什么的吗?(人真的很好)整体面了有4.50min面完了这家真的感觉面试官人很好,有兴趣的建议大家投递。
点赞 评论 收藏
分享
2 15 评论
分享
牛客网
牛客企业服务